Commercial Secondary school is a school where the school curriculum focus mainly on commercial oriented subjects and the student are trained specifically to end up in the social science faculty at higher institution of learning (To qualified as an Accountants, Bankers, Merketers etc). While technological secondary school is more of science oriented subjects (Technological focussed; Integrated Science,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ry, Biology etc) and the students are expected to study in faculty of Science, Engineering and Medical sciences at higher institution. Products of technological secondary end up to be Engineers, Doctors, Computer Scientist, Geologist, Scientist etc.

The primary coverage is provided under the plan provided by the employer. Secondary coverage is usually a result of being covered as a dependent under someone else's health insurance plan.
There is one major difference between these types of claims. When a person has two different insurance carriers, one of them is designated as the primary coverage and the other as the secondary. The primary insurance should be billed first and normally pays the bulk of the bill. The secondary insurance gets billed for the remainder of the bill which the primary insurance did not pay for.
